Imagine if anyone in your business could simply ask a question in plain English and instantly get insights from your data – without writing a single SQL query. Snowflake Cortex Analyst makes this possible.
It’s a fully managed, AI-driven service that lets business users ask questions of your Snowflake data in natural language and get precise answers, bridging the gap between complex databases and everyday decision-makers.
In this blog, we’ll explore what Cortex Analyst is, how it works under the hood, and the real-world impact it can have on your organization.

What is Snowflake Cortex Analyst?
Snowflake Cortex Analyst is an LLM-powered text-to-SQL solution designed for conversational, self-service analytics. In simple terms, it allows users to ask questions about their data (e.g., “What were our top 5 products by revenue last quarter?“) and automatically translates that into SQL, runs it on Snowflake, and returns the answer – all in seconds. Key points about Cortex Analyst:
- Natural Language Interface: Business users can query data by typing or speaking questions in natural language, no technical syntax needed. The service reliably converts these questions into SQL and fetches the answer from your structured data. This lowers the barrier to entry for analytics, empowering non-technical staff to explore data on their own.
- Powered by Advanced AI Models: Under the hood, Cortex Analyst leverages state-of-the-art large language models (LLMs). By default it uses models like Meta’s Llama 3 and Claude 3.5 Sonnet, and can even incorporate OpenAI’s GPT-4o models for enhanced accuracy (coming soon). At runtime, it intelligently picks the best model for the query to ensure high accuracy and fast responses. This means your team gets reliable answers quickly, without having to know which AI model is doing the work.
- Semantic Understanding of Your Business: Unlike typical text-to-SQL tools that just use database schema, Cortex Analyst uses a semantic model – a descriptive layer capturing business terms, metrics, and relationships. Think of it as a business glossary that the AI uses to understand what users mean. For example, you might define that “profit” means revenue – cost_of_goods_sold in your context. This semantic knowledge helps Cortex Analyst interpret questions accurately and generate correct SQL, even in complex multi-table scenarios. The result is far fewer errors like improper joins or misinterpretations, and more trustworthy answers for your business.
- Integration and Security: Cortex Analyst is provided as a convenient REST API, meaning it can be embedded into your existing tools and workflows with ease. You could integrate it into a chat interface on your intranet, a Slack bot, or a custom dashboard. Plus, because it runs within Snowflake’s secure environment, it respects your data governance and access controls – only returning data that the requesting user is allowed to see. All processing happens within Snowflake’s boundaries (especially if you use Snowflake’s built-in models), ensuring privacy and compliance are maintained.
Technical Capabilities Made Accessible
What makes Cortex Analyst special is how it packs powerful technology into a user-friendly package. Here are some of its notable technical capabilities explained in business terms:
- High Accuracy Text-to-SQL: Generating correct SQL from ambiguous human language is hard, but Cortex Analyst achieves exceptional accuracy. Snowflake’s internal tests show over 90% accuracy on text-to-SQL tasks using their optimized LLM approach. This means the answers business users get are highly likely to be correct, even for tricky questions. By automatically handling things like complex joins or filtering, Cortex Analyst reduces the chance of misinterpretation that could lead to wrong data being shown.
- Complex Query Handling: Because of its semantic model and advanced AI planning, Cortex Analyst can handle multi-step questions or those involving multiple data sources. For example, if a sales manager asks, “How do current quarter sales compare to the same quarter last year, broken down by region?“, Cortex Analyst can break that into the necessary SQL steps (filtering dates, grouping by region, joining any needed tables) and give a concise answer. It’s even designed to avoid common pitfalls like “join hallucinations” or double counting when dealing with multiple tables – issues that often plague simpler AI tools. This level of sophistication is delivered out-of-the-box.
- Adaptive Learning (Semantic Model Refinement): As your business evolves, Cortex Analyst can be tailored and improved over time. Snowflake provides an Analyst Admin UI where data teams can refine the semantic model – for instance, adding new business terms or adjusting definitions – and monitor how users are querying the system. It even offers suggested questions and feedback tracking so you can see what people are asking and how well Cortex Analyst is performing, then fine-tune accordingly. This ensures the system keeps getting smarter and more aligned with your business needs.
- Enterprise-Grade Security & Privacy: From day one, Cortex Analyst was built with security in mind. None of your proprietary data is used to train the underlying AI models for others, and by default all the question processing happens within Snowflake – so your data isn’t sent to external services. It also obeys role-based access controls, meaning if a user isn’t permitted to see certain data, the agent won’t show it. This governed approach gives executives and IT peace of mind that AI-driven insights won’t become a data leakage risk.

Real-World Business Impact and Use Cases
The introduction of Snowflake Cortex Analyst can be transformative for businesses. Here are some real-world scenarios where it adds value:
- Faster Decision-Making: By enabling instant Q&A on data, Cortex Analyst cuts down the time to insight from days to seconds. For example, a marketing director could ask “Which campaigns led to the highest increase in weekly website traffic?” during a meeting and get the answer on the spot. This agility in analysis means decisions can be based on up-to-the-minute data, not last week’s report.
- Empowering Non-Technical Users: Teams like sales, marketing, finance, or operations often rely on data analysts or BI teams to write queries or build reports. Cortex Analyst empowers these business users to self-serve their data needs. A salesperson might query, “What was my top-selling product in each region?” to prepare for a client call, without waiting in an IT queue. This self-service capability boosts productivity and lets your data experts focus on more complex analytics rather than routine questions.
- Reducing Reporting Backlogs: Organizations frequently struggle with a backlog of report requests. With a natural language tool in place, many ad-hoc questions can be answered by users directly. This reduces the strain on your data team and speeds up the flow of information. One of our retail clients, for instance, dramatically reduced weekly report requests by deploying a Cortex Analyst-powered chatbot for store managers to pull sales and inventory stats on demand.
- Consistent and Trusted Analytics: Because Cortex Analyst uses a centrally defined semantic model, it enforces a single source of truth. Terms like “revenue”, “active customers”, or “churn rate” are consistently interpreted each time. This consistency builds trust – everyone is literally on the same page regarding what an “active customer” means when they ask for it. Over time, this can improve data literacy and confidence in metrics across the company.
Hakkōda’s Expertise in Rapid Cortex Analyst Implementation
Implementing a cutting-edge solution like Cortex Analyst might sound complex, but that’s where our team’s expertise comes in. We have deep experience with Snowflake and its Cortex AI technologies, allowing us to get you up and running quickly:
- Proven Deployment Frameworks: We’ve developed accelerators and best practices for setting up Cortex Analyst – from preparing your data and defining the semantic model, to integrating the Analyst API into user-friendly apps (web interfaces, Slack bots, etc.). Our approach streamlines the typical implementation timeline from months to just weeks.
- Customization for Your Business: Our experts work closely with your stakeholders to capture the key business terms, KPIs, and requirements that will inform the semantic model. We rapidly tailor Cortex Analyst to understand your industry lingo – whether it’s healthcare outcomes, retail SKUs, or financial ratios – so the answers it provides are immediately relevant and accurate for your users.
- Seamless Integration: Whether you want a self-service analytics chat portal for employees or plan to embed Q&A into an existing tool, we can quickly integrate Cortex Analyst into your environment. For instance, we’ve built integrations where users can query Snowflake via Cortex Analyst directly from Microsoft Teams and get an answer card in the chat – hugely convenient for cross-functional teams who live in collaboration tools.
- Iterative Improvement and Support: Our job doesn’t end at go-live. We provide ongoing support to monitor usage and refine the system. By analyzing which questions users ask and where the AI might need fine-tuning, we help evolve your Cortex Analyst solution so it continues to deliver strong value. Our rapid iteration approach ensures the technology keeps pace with your business growth and changing needs.

Self-Service Analytics are Just the Beginning
Snowflake Cortex Analyst is fundamentally changing the way we think about data access, making analytics as easy as having a conversation. It brings sophisticated AI – once confined to data science teams – into the hands of every decision-maker, all while ensuring the answers are trustworthy and secure. The result is a more data-driven, responsive business.
If you’re looking to empower your team with conversational analytics and unlock faster insights, we’re here to help. Contact us today to learn how Hakkoda’s blend of industry and modern data stack expertise can help you rapidly develop and implement AI-powered solutions tailored to your organization’s needs.
Ready to turn your natural language questions into impactful business answers? Talk to one of Hakkoda’s AI experts today.